useful little designation trick I found a while back: if you designate doors one priority level lower than the interiors of rooms, they'll generally dig out whole rooms at a time (so you get useful rooms finished quickly), rather than randomly digging a third of lots of different rooms.

32:42 – There, at the bottom:
"digexp [<pattern>] [<filter>] [-p<number>]"
All commands support specifying the priority of the dig designations with -p<number>, where the number is from 1 to 7. If a priority is not specified, the priority selected in-game is used as the default."
So, for priority 7:
digexp diag5 -p7
